The 9th Curtis Cup Match was played on 8 and 9 June 1956 at Prince's Golf Club in Sandwich, Kent, England. The British Isles won by 5 matches to 4, to win the Curtis Cup for the second time.[1]
The United States won two of the three foursomes matches but the British Isles won four of the six singles to win by five matches to four.[2][1][3]
